The 24LC64FT-E/OT belongs to the category of electrically erasable programmable read-only memory (EEPROM) chips.
This chip is commonly used for non-volatile data storage in various electronic devices, such as microcontrollers, computers, and consumer electronics.
The 24LC64FT-E/OT is available in an 8-pin SOIC (Small Outline Integrated Circuit) package.
The essence of the 24LC64FT-E/OT lies in its ability to provide reliable and non-volatile data storage in a compact form factor.

The 24LC64FT-E/OT utilizes electrically controlled floating gate transistors to store data. When a write operation is performed, an electrical charge is applied to the floating gate, altering its conductivity and storing the desired data. During a read operation, the stored charge is measured, allowing the retrieval of the stored data.
The 24LC64FT-E/OT can be used in various applications, including but not limited to: - Microcontroller-based systems - Data logging devices - Industrial automation equipment - Automotive electronics - Consumer electronics
Some alternative models to the 24LC64FT-E/OT include: - 24LC32A: A lower capacity EEPROM chip with 32 kilobits (4 kilobytes) of storage. - 24LC256: A higher capacity EEPROM chip with 256 kilobits (32 kilobytes) of storage. - AT24C64: An EEPROM chip from a different manufacturer with similar specifications.
These alternative models offer different storage capacities and may have variations in operating voltage or package type. The choice of an alternative model depends on specific application requirements.

Question: What is the maximum clock frequency supported by 24LC64FT-E/OT?
Answer: The maximum clock frequency supported by 24LC64FT-E/OT is 400 kHz.
Question: What is the operating voltage range of 24LC64FT-E/OT?
Answer: The operating voltage range of 24LC64FT-E/OT is 1.7V to 5.5V.
Question: Can 24LC64FT-E/OT be used in automotive applications?
Answer: Yes, 24LC64FT-E/OT is AEC-Q100 qualified and suitable for automotive applications.
Question: What is the typical write cycle time for 24LC64FT-E/OT?
Answer: The typical write cycle time for 24LC64FT-E/OT is 5 ms.
Question: Does 24LC64FT-E/OT support sequential reads?
Answer: Yes, 24LC64FT-E/OT supports sequential reads for efficient data retrieval.
Question: What is the storage capacity of 24LC64FT-E/OT?
Answer: 24LC64FT-E/OT has a storage capacity of 64 Kbits (8 Kbytes).
Question: Is 24LC64FT-E/OT compatible with I2C communication protocol?
Answer: Yes, 24LC64FT-E/OT is fully compatible with the I2C communication protocol.
Question: Can 24LC64FT-E/OT operate at extended temperature ranges?
Answer: Yes, 24LC64FT-E/OT is designed to operate at extended temperature ranges from -40°C to 125°C.
Question: Does 24LC64FT-E/OT have built-in write protection?
Answer: Yes, 24LC64FT-E/OT features built-in hardware write protection for added security.
